Warning Signs You Need Slab Leak Water Removal
Catching slab leaks early can save you thousands of dollars in repairs and prevent bigger problems down the line. Here are some warning signs to look out for:

Slab Leak Water Removal Cost in Siler City, NC
The cost of Slab Leak Water Removal in Siler City, NC, can vary depending on the severity of the leak, the size of the affected area, and local conditions. Here are some estimated price ranges to expect:
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Leak detection and repair | $500 – $2,500 | Severity of the leak and size of the affected area |
| Slab removal and replacement | $1,000 – $5,000 | Size of the affected area and type of materials used |
| Water extraction and drying | $500 – $2,000 | Size of the affected area and type of equipment used |
| Final inspection and clean-up | $100 – $500 | Size of the affected area and type of materials used |
| Emergency response and assessment | $200 – $1,000 | Severity of the leak and size of the affected area |
| Structural repair and replacement | $1,000 – $10,000 | Size of the affected area and type of materials used |
Keep in mind that these are estimated price ranges and may vary depending on your specific situation. We’ll provide a free estimate for your Slab Leak Water Removal service after an on-site assessment.
